diff --git a/app/service/send_notification.py b/app/service/send_notification.py index 12813ea95..a7886b624 100644 --- a/app/service/send_notification.py +++ b/app/service/send_notification.py @@ -26,7 +26,6 @@ from app.models import ( EMAIL_TYPE, LETTER_TYPE, NOTIFICATION_DELIVERED, - UPLOAD_LETTERS, ) from app.dao.services_dao import dao_fetch_service_by_id from app.dao.templates_dao import dao_get_template_by_id_and_service_id, get_precompiled_letter_template @@ -139,7 +138,6 @@ def send_pdf_letter_notification(service_id, post_data): service = dao_fetch_service_by_id(service_id) check_service_has_permission(LETTER_TYPE, service.permissions) - check_service_has_permission(UPLOAD_LETTERS, service.permissions) check_service_over_daily_message_limit(KEY_TYPE_NORMAL, service) validate_created_by(service, post_data['created_by']) validate_and_format_recipient( diff --git a/tests/app/service/test_send_pdf_letter_notification.py b/tests/app/service/test_send_pdf_letter_notification.py index 118a9dda2..f5772095c 100644 --- a/tests/app/service/test_send_pdf_letter_notification.py +++ b/tests/app/service/test_send_pdf_letter_notification.py @@ -13,7 +13,6 @@ from tests.app.db import create_service @pytest.mark.parametrize('permissions', [ [EMAIL_TYPE], - [LETTER_TYPE], [UPLOAD_LETTERS], ]) def test_send_pdf_letter_notification_raises_error_if_service_does_not_have_permission(